Bayfield Crime Rate Report (Colorado)

Bayfield crime statistics report an overall downward trend in crime based on data from 18 years with violent crime decreasing and property crime decreasing. Based on this trend, the crime rate in Bayfield for 2026 is expected to be lower than in 2025.

The city violent crime rate for Bayfield in 2025 was lower than the national violent crime rate average by 89.61% and the city property crime rate in Bayfield was lower than the national property crime rate average by 53.43%.

In 2025 the city violent crime rate in Bayfield was lower than the violent crime rate in Colorado by 91.93% and the city property crime rate in Bayfield was lower than the property crime rate in Colorado by 66.66%.

* The source of actual data on this Bayfield, Colorado crime rate report is the FBI Report of Offenses Known to Law Enforcement for the corresponding year or years. Arson numbers are reported inconsistently. Zero values may indicate the data was not available. The projected crime rate data displayed above was generated from the trends found in the years of actual reported crime data on file. In this case, the Bayfield crime report data for 2026 was projected from 18 years of actual data. The last year of actual available crime data, as reported above, was 2025.

The FBI cautions the data users against comparing yearly statistical data solely on the basis of their population coverage. The comparisons made herein are thus, only meaningful upon further examination of all variables that affect crime in each reported city, state or other reported jurisdicition.
